S&P 500 Rally Driven by Few Stocks Raises Dot-Com Era Concerns, While JPMorgan Sees Further Gains

Why It Matters

A narrow market rally indicates potential fragility, as a downturn in just a few key stocks could have outsized negative impacts on overall index performance, raising concerns for investors and portfolio diversification strategies.

Key Intelligence

  • The S&P 500 has seen a significant rally, but it is primarily driven by a small number of large-cap technology stocks.
  • This narrow market breadth is triggering comparisons and flashbacks to the dot-com bubble of the late 1990s, where a few companies disproportionately boosted market indices.
  • Despite the concentrated nature of the rally, JPMorgan's Marko Matejka predicts more stock market gains are likely.
  • The market's reliance on a select group of outperformers contrasts with a broader market participation that is typically seen as healthier.
